一、安裝前準備
在安裝 Git 之前,我們需要進行一些準備工作,以確保安裝過程能夠順利進行。
1. 確認是否已安裝 Git
在終端中輸入以下命令,查看是否已安裝 Git。
$ git --version
如果已安裝,會顯示出相應的版本信息,否則輸出 “command not found” 信息。
2. 確認是否安裝了 git 的依賴庫
在終端中輸入以下命令,安裝 git 的依賴庫。
$ sudo yum install curl-devel expat-devel gettext-devel openssl-devel zlib-devel
3. 確認 SELinux 設置
如果您的系統啟用了 SELinux,則需要對 SELinux 進行設置,以允許 Git 正常運行。在終端中輸入以下命令,設置 SELinux。
$ sudo setsebool -P httpd_unified 1
二、安裝 Git
以下為在 CentOS7 上安裝 Git 的步驟。
1. 添加 Git 的倉庫地址
在終端中輸入以下命令,添加 Git 的倉庫地址。
$ sudo yum -y install https://centos7.iuscommunity.org/ius-release.rpm
2. 安裝 Git
在終端中輸入以下命令,安裝 Git。
$ sudo yum -y install git2u
3. 驗證 Git 是否安裝成功
在終端中輸入以下命令,驗證 Git 是否安裝成功。
$ git --version
如果顯示出 Git 版本信息,則說明 Git 已經成功安裝。
三、安裝完成後的配置
以下為在 Git 安裝完成後需要進行的一些配置。
1. 配置用戶名和郵箱
在 Git 中會保存每一次提交的作者信息,所以需要設置用戶名和郵箱,以正確顯示作者信息。
# 配置用戶名
$ git config --global user.name "Your Name"
# 配置郵箱
$ git config --global user.email "your_email@example.com"
2. 配置 Git 的默認編輯器
Git 的默認編輯器是 vi,如果您不習慣使用 vi,則需要設置為您習慣使用的編輯器。
# 配置 Sublime Text 3 為默認編輯器
$ git config --global core.editor "subl -n -w"
3. 配置 Git 的緩存時間
如果在 Git 中頻繁地進行 push 和 pull 操作,可能會因為需要頻繁輸入用戶名和密碼而感到繁瑣。可以設置一個緩存時間,以避免頻繁輸入。
# 設置緩存時間為 3600 秒
$ git config --global credential.helper 'cache --timeout=3600'
四、總結
以上為 CentOS7 安裝 Git 的步驟及一些配置,希望對您有所幫助。
原創文章,作者:小藍,如若轉載,請註明出處:https://www.506064.com/zh-tw/n/150746.html